I'm excited to have you here, could you please share a bit about your experience with Biophilic Design? GUEST: Absolutely! I've spent over a decade working in architecture and sustainable design. Biophilic Design is an innovative approach that brings nature into built environments, improving well-being and productivity. HOST: That sounds fascinating. How do you see this concept fitting into current industry trends? GUEST: There's growing awareness of the importance of mental health and well-being in workspaces. Biophilic Design addresses these concerns by creating connections to nature, making spaces more comfortable and inspiring. HOST: And what challenges have you faced while implementing these principles? GUEST: The main challenge is often convincing decision-makers about the value of investing in biophilic elements. However, once they see the positive impact on their employees, they're usually convinced. HOST: That makes sense. Looking forward, where do you see Biophilic Design heading in the future? GUEST: I believe it will become standard practice in architecture and urban planning, as we continue to understand the benefits of natural environments on human health and happiness.
